As an Applied Intelligence Analyst , you will bring your sharp analytical skills and extensive intelligence experience to fortify our operations. You will be stationed at our client site in Camp Springs, MD, leveraging your expertise in intelligence analysis to navigate complex data landscapes. Your role will be pivotal in synthesizing actionable insights from varied intelligence sources, including cybersecurity and border security sectors.
The Skills
- U.S. Citizenship with Top Secret / SCI Clearance : Mandatory for handling classified information.
- Educational Background : Bachelor's in Intelligence Studies, Computer Science, Data Analytics, or a related field, or an Associate degree with significant operational experience.
- Professional Experience : At least five years in intelligence analysis within the U.S. intelligence community, preferably with exposure to military or other intelligence sectors.
- Technical Proficiency : Advanced skills in Splunk architecture and UI / GUI development, with a thorough understanding of intelligence collection and dissemination techniques.
- Sector Expertise : Knowledgeable in areas such as Cyber Security, Border Security, and Illicit Financial practices, with the ability to craft detailed intelligence reports and assessments.
- Security Compliance : Must meet ICD 704 eligibility criteria without waivers or conditions.
